Comparison of the 5 medicines at a glance

To quickly identify which one matches your intention — duration, intensity, main indication.

Medicine Origin Mode of intake Duration Main indication Psychedelic?
Ayahuasca Amazonia (Peru, Colombia, Brazil) Brew (DMT + MAO inhibitors) 4 to 6 h Deep emotional work, revisiting unconscious patterns Yes
Bufo Alvarius Sonora Desert (Mexico / southwestern USA) Inhaled (5-MeO-DMT) 15 to 30 min Rapid ego dissolution, brief mystical experience Yes (extreme intensity)
Kambo Amazonia (secretion of Phyllomedusa bicolor) Skin application (superficial burns) 30 to 60 min Physical purification, detox, immune restart No
Yopo Orinoco (Venezuela, Colombia) MAOI infusion + inhaled snuff (mixture based on yopo seeds) 4 to 6 h Shamanic vision, ancestral alignment Yes
Psilocybin Mushrooms (Psilocybe spp., worldwide) Ingestion 4 to 6 h Gentle introspection, reconnection to self Yes

What is the difference between Ayahuasca and Bufo (5-MeO-DMT)?

Both are powerful experiences but very different. Ayahuasca is a brew drunk in a ceremony of 4 to 6 hours: it is a progressive, narrative journey that allows you to revisit your life, your emotions, your patterns. Bufo Alvarius (5-MeO-DMT) is inhaled and lasts 15 to 30 minutes: it is a brief, blinding experience, often described as a dissolution of the ego and an encounter with unity. Ayahuasca lends itself to long emotional work, Bufo to brief mystical opening.

What is Kambo and why is it NOT a psychedelic?

Kambo is the secretion of an Amazonian frog (Phyllomedusa bicolor), applied to small superficial burns on the skin. It is not psychoactive and does not cause any alteration of consciousness: it is a powerful physical detoxifier. The effect lasts 30 to 60 minutes and manifests as an intense purge (sweats, vomiting, intestinal emptying). It is used to cleanse the body, restart the immune system and release energy blockages. It is physical and energetic work, not a psychedelic journey.

What is the difference between Ayahuasca and Psilocybin?

Both are classic psychedelics, but their imprint is distinct. Ayahuasca (mixture of DMT and MAO inhibitors) has a « maternal » side, sometimes confrontational, which pushes you to look at what you avoid. Psilocybin (mushrooms) is often described as softer, more introspective, closer to amplified meditation. Both last 4 to 6 hours. For a first deep emotional work, Ayahuasca offers a more structured framework; Psilocybin is well suited for introspection and reconnection to the self.

What is Yopo and why is it less well known?

Yopo is a sacred snuff — a powder prepared from Anadenanthera peregrina seeds — traditionally used by the peoples of the Orinoco (Venezuela, Colombia). It is inhaled and lasts 1 to 2 hours. Combined with an MAOI inhibitor, the journey lasts between 4 and 6 hours. It is less well known in the West than Ayahuasca because its use remains deeply rooted in South American shamanic traditions, and because it is often practiced in addition to other medicines, not alone. It is renowned for its visionary qualities and its energetic alignment.

Are there specific risks for each medicine?

Yes, each medicine has its risk profile. Ayahuasca: drug interactions (antidepressants, MAOIs), normal nausea and vomiting, intense emotional confrontation. Bufo: extreme intensity, contraindicated in case of cardiac or psychiatric disorders. Kambo: cardiac risk in case of hypertension or kidney problems, violent physical purge. Psilocybin: emotional confrontation, temporarily disorienting. Yopo: nausea, brief but powerful effect.
